Transaction 13752d99ee9f40dff7552fd467ac61bc9541e7f7c96b32aafa005d45275765a3

1 Input
2 Outputs
  • 13752d99ee9f40dff7552fd467ac61bc9541e7f7c96b32aafa005d45275765a3:0
  • value  20350413
    address  2N8RNn6AsCGNeLg7emyLmmQZmBDEtswxhiR
  • 13752d99ee9f40dff7552fd467ac61bc9541e7f7c96b32aafa005d45275765a3:1
  • value  375838414033
    address  2MwQKp1iCzFVTmhM1dHkMwVDGAnDecDYqkZ